Utility line excavation services involve the careful digging and trenching necessary to install, repair, or replace underground utility lines. These lines can include electrical cables, water pipes, gas lines, telecommunications cables, and sewer systems. Skilled contractors use specialized equipment to safely access underground utilities without damaging existing infrastructure. This process often requires precise planning and execution to ensure the utility lines are properly positioned and protected, minimizing the risk of future problems or service disruptions.

The overview below groups typical Utility Line Excavation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Woodstock, GA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or utility line excavation projects, such as replacing a section of damaged pipe,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, though prices can vary based on site conditions.
Medium-Sized Installations - Installing new utility lines or performing moderate excavations usually costs between $1,000 and $3,000. These projects are common for residential upgrades and tend to stay within this typical cost band.
Full Replacement - Replacing entire utility lines or conducting extensive excavation work can range from $3,500 to $7,000 or more, especially for larger or more complex projects that involve significant labor and equipment.
Larger, Complex Projects - Large-scale utility line excavations, such as for commercial properties or extensive infrastructure, can reach $10,000 or higher. Fewer projects fall into this highest tier, but local contractors can provide estimates based on specific site need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is utility line excavation? Utility line excavation involves digging to access underground utility lines such as water, gas, or electrical cables for maintenance, repair, or installation purposes.
Why should I hire a professional for utility line excavation? Professionals have the experience and equipment needed to safely and accurately excavate around underground lines, reducing the risk of damage or service disruptions.
What types of utility lines can local contractors handle? Local service providers can typically handle excavation for a variety of utility lines, including water, sewer, gas, electrical, and communication cables.
How do contractors ensure safety during utility line excavation? Contractors follow industry best practices and use specialized equipment to carefully locate and expose underground lines, minimizing potential hazards.
What should I do before scheduling utility line excavation? It's recommended to have existing utility maps checked and to contact local utility companies to mark underground lines prior to excavation.
